Brian Fall has a diverse work experience, beginning with freelance work as a Senior UX/UI and Product Designer in 2006. In 2011, they began working for Madrona Specialty Foods / La Panzanella Artisanal Foods Co. as a Web Designer and Product Photographer. In 2013, they took on the role of Front End Web Developer for FCB Global. In 2015, they began work at POSSIBLE as a Senior Digital Designer, where they created a responsive design system for Lenovo Data Center website and art directed a marketing video for Microsoft HoloLens. In 2018, they became Lead Product Designer at SureCritic, where they designed a flexible dashboard for three distinct user groups and established a comprehensive design system. Most recently, in 2021, they joined Uber as a Senior Digital Designer, where they have worked across multiple departments to help elevate and unify Uber’s digital brand.

Brian Fall earned a Bachelor of Fine Arts degree in Graphic Design from Eastern Michigan University in 2007. Brian then attended the School of Visual Concepts from 2010-2014, studying Web Design and Development. In April 2015, they obtained a UX Research & Strategy Course certification from Designlab (trydesignlab.com).
